Dog Sledding in Hokkaido

As a person who has been living in a tropical country all his life, I have always wanted to experience snow and the winter season. Since I was a kid, I have seen several movies and videos of others experiencing the cold winter season. I have always been wondering what’s it like to feel snow … Continue reading Dog Sledding in Hokkaido